有状态的StatefulWidget
一. StatefulWidget
在开发中,某些Widget情况下我们展示的数据并不是一层不变的:
比如Flutter默认程序中的计数器案例,点击了+号按钮后,显示的数字需要+1;
比如在开发中,我们会进行下拉刷新、上拉加载更多,这时数据也会发生变化;
而StatelessWidget通常用来展示哪些数据固定不变的,如果数据
转载
2024-06-29 18:47:08
149阅读
这是【Flutter 组件系列第 4 篇】,如果觉得有用的话,欢迎关注专栏。 文章目录一:RefreshProgressIndicator 的构造函数二:基本用法三:设置进度具体值四:设置背景色、进度条颜色五:设置线的宽度 一:RefreshProgressIndicator 的构造函数RefreshProgressIndicator 翻译过来是"刷新指示器",通常用于下拉刷新,继承于 Circu
作为前端程序媛,学习flutter还是有一些不习惯的。由于项目需求,需要一个下拉筛选的功能,找了很多demo,唯独发现咸鱼有类似的功能,但是并没有开源,于是开始自己摸索着写了一下。开始找错了方向,看到有DropdownButton, 功能类似,但是并没有扩展入口去修改内部菜单的样式,以及位置。其实写完了发现,也没有多难,还是不太熟练,嘿嘿。先看一下实现效果: 下面说一下用到的知识点:1
转载
2024-08-06 12:39:42
120阅读
在实战四中我们展示了数据列表,但是由于数据量的以及新数据的问题,一般我们都会给列表加上下拉刷新以及上拉加载的功能,来实现加载更多数据以及刷新新的数据。flutter 提供了 ScrollController 来监听 listview 的滑动状态,我们未listview.build添加属性controller: _scrollController,在 IndexWidget 的构造方法中
前言本文默认您已经有一定的 OpenHarmony 开发经验,并且阅读过以下内容。组件导读-组件参考(基于 ArkTS 的声明式开发范式)-ArkTS API 参考-HarmonyOS 应用开发基本语法概述-快速入门-入门-HarmonyOS 应用开发开发说明-ArkTS 接口参考-ArkTS API 参考-HarmonyOS 应用开发使用的 ide 版本为 Dev
一,概述 RefreshIndicator是Flutter基于Material设计语言内置的控件,集合了下拉手势、加载指示器和刷新操作一体,可玩性比FutureBuilder差了一大截,不过大家也用过Material设计语言的其他控件,视觉效果也不赖的。 要实现拉刷新列表的功能仅仅依靠RefreshIndicator还不行,我们还需要ScrollController对ListView的移动偏移
转载
2023-11-28 09:20:10
971阅读
列表在一个 App 中最常见的呈现方式,而下拉刷新是其常见的一种效果。在 Flutter 中你可以通过pull\_to\_refresh\_notification 来实现一个可以自定义任何效果的下拉刷新。在.OpenHarmony 中你则可以使用 https://github.com/HarmonyCandies/pull\_to\_refresh来实现。安装你可以通过下面的命令来下载安装ohp
Flutter系列 --- 第一个FlutterAPPFlutter系列 --- 环境配置传送门。
Flutter采用的是面向对象的编程思维,如果不太了解的话,可以自行百度一下。 传送门
目标以下我们将使用Flutter完成一个列表类的应用,每次下拉会产生新的列表项,用户可收藏自己喜欢的项目,且在自己的收藏页看到自己所收藏的所有栏目。 # 通过这个栗子,你将会学习到:
* Flutte
转载
2024-06-27 21:16:15
165阅读
1.问题描述当我们在填一些问卷的时候,问卷的设计基本都是通过输入框实现的,普通的输入框就是一个问题后面会出现一个填写内容的框架,有时还会出现下拉选择框,下拉选择框的实现是与普通输入框不一样的,下面将介绍下拉选择框的算法。2.算法描述首先,会用到el-select组件,v-model和value是绑定值,类型为string/number;placeholder是输入框占位文本意思、类型为string
原创
2022-03-30 18:48:20
1168阅读
# jQuery下拉选择的使用与实现
在现代网页开发中,用户交互是提升用户体验的关键。而下拉选择框作为一种常见的交互元素,能够有效节省空间并引导用户选择。在这篇文章中,我们将深入探讨如何用jQuery实现下拉选择框的创建与操作,并用代码示例加以说明。
## 什么是下拉选择?
下拉选择框是一个通过点击可显示多个选项的元素。它使得选择变得更为简单、快速,并且有助于保持页面的整洁。大部分情况下,我
原创
2024-09-01 05:16:56
42阅读
# Android下拉选择的实现
## 一、整体流程
下面是实现Android下拉选择的流程图:
```mermaid
gantt
title Android下拉选择的实现流程图
section 创建下拉选择布局
创建布局文件:0, 2
添加Spinner控件:2, 4
section 设置下拉选择数据源
准备数据源:4, 6
创建
原创
2023-09-25 09:55:36
128阅读
# 如何在 Swift 中实现下拉选择
完成下拉选择器的实现,看似一个简单的工作,但需要掌握一些基本概念和步骤。本文将带你一步步实现 Swift 下拉选择的功能,并提供详细的代码示例和解释。
## 整体流程
下面是实现下拉选择(Picker View)的大致流程:
| 步骤 | 描述 |
|------|------
原创
2024-10-20 06:39:55
201阅读
# JavaExcel下拉选择
## 引言
在日常的工作中,我们经常需要使用 Excel 来进行数据的管理和分析。对于一些特定的数据类型,我们希望在 Excel 中使用下拉选择菜单来限制用户的输入,以保证数据的准确性和一致性。本文将介绍如何使用 Java 操作 Excel,实现下拉选择菜单的功能。
## 准备工作
在开始之前,我们需要准备一些工具和依赖。首先,我们需要安装 Java 开发环
原创
2023-10-29 05:57:15
271阅读
# JavaFX 下拉选择
JavaFX 是一种用于创建富客户端应用程序的软件平台,它允许开发人员使用 Java 语言编写图形用户界面。在 JavaFX 中,下拉选择框是一种常见的界面元素,用于在一组选项中选择一个值。在本文中,我们将介绍如何在 JavaFX 中创建一个简单的下拉选择框,并展示如何处理用户选择的值。
## 创建下拉选择框
首先,我们需要创建一个 JavaFX 应用程序,并添加
原创
2024-05-02 07:37:33
174阅读
还有一个停产的版本 失误造成的 名字叫flutter_cunstimize_dropdown,那个不维护了,尴尬了命名错了创建命令flutter create --org com.example --template=plugin --platforms=android,ios -a java -i objc flutter_custom_dropdown本组件由Github作者best-flut
转载
2024-01-07 21:12:59
206阅读
的作者做的一个项目,通过app来监测设备是否在线状态,这时就需要实现分别查询“在线”、“离线”、“全部”三种选项的设备情况。也就是要能实现根据在线与否的状态来对设备进行筛选。要对数据表中数据进行筛选,经常用到下拉列表框来设定选项,当点选不同选项时,根据选中内容进行筛选。要想完成此项目的,首先要做的就是,当点选下拉列表框中选项时,如何获得选项的内容?下边做一简单介绍。一、下拉列表框选项字段数组设计选
转载
2023-09-18 18:17:46
141阅读
Flutter :实现下拉刷新效果如图所示在这里插入图片描述下拉刷新准备工作:首先创建好一个ListView,并展示相应的数据借助RefreshIndicator,将ListView
原创
2021-09-02 09:42:03
855阅读
自定义上拉加载更多底部样式. 简单定义
ClassicFooter classicFooter() {
return ClassicFooter(
height: 100.0,
loadingText: ‘加载中…’,
noDataText: ‘暂无数据’,
failedText: ‘加载失败’,
idleText: ‘上拉加载’,
);
}. 自定义上拉加载根据不同的加载状态显示不同的提示 ;
前言:执行自动化测试过程中遇到下拉框,包含:单选、多选,如何定位到下拉框并选中某个选项?1 下拉框的分类select 标签非 select 标签2 Select 下拉列表处理针对 select 标签的下拉列表,Selenium 提供了 Select 类进行操作:from selenium.webdriver.support.select import Select下面这种方式一样可以使用 Sele
转载
2023-11-19 20:30:24
314阅读
之前做了一个Android的颜色选择器,不过没开源,闲暇时间做了个flutter颜色选择器,废话不多说先看效果: &nbs
转载
2024-08-15 09:24:11
147阅读